The Introduction document along with the two YESS standards: YESS Standard for Fabric Mills (v1.0) and YESS Standard for Spinning Mills (v2.0) provide the foundation for the YESS initiative. They are a specific, practical framework to assess the operations and sourcing procedures of cotton yarn spinning mills, and weaving and knitting cotton fabric mills. They are a guide for mills to identify, assess, and address the risk of forced labor involved in cotton production.

The Introduction to the YESS Standards is applicable to both standards and presents a short overview of the YESS risk-based approach, describes the flow of the standards per the OECD due diligence framework, and provides a recommended timeline to meet th YESS conformance requirements.

These documents were developed with input from brands and retailers, spinning and fabric mills, industry associations, civil society organizations, and labor experts. Click here to view the archive of changes made between different version of the standards and here for the pilot project archive.
